Output 75bab74a819fc9728920cd456e87fa2cb2cc8ea2d57c74fa71e2774b6e30512c:1

value
24317237
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e094af5afbeab21511555f059f743a4aa424448 OP_EQUALVERIFY OP_CHECKSIG
address
12HDbMy24zQfWNdjKCMabE2Zcd88G4GMXx
transaction
75bab74a819fc9728920cd456e87fa2cb2cc8ea2d57c74fa71e2774b6e30512c
spent
true